Understanding Different Sorts Of Solar Systems
After analyzing your power needs, it is essential to explore the numerous sorts of solar systems available.
You'll typically experience 3 main options: grid-tied, off-grid, and hybrid systems. Grid-tied systems connect straight to the energy grid, permitting you to market excess power back. They're often one of the most cost-effective choice if you have dependable grid gain access to.
Off-grid systems operate independently, needing battery storage to supply power throughout failures or low sunlight. These are perfect for remote locations yet can be much more pricey.
Crossbreed systems integrate both, providing you the adaptability of battery storage while still linking to the grid. Each type has its benefits, so consider your way of life, location, and energy objectives when making your selection.
